The BRINKMANN INSTRUMENTS, INC. DBA METROHM USA, INC. 401(k) on its latest Form 5500
BRINKMANN INSTRUMENTS, INC. DBA METROHM USA, INC. (EIN 26-0130818) reports METROHM USA, INC. AND ITS AFFILIATED COMPANIES 401(K) PLAN on its most recent Form 5500, with $58.1M in plan assets across 386 active participants. Form 5500 is the annual report employers file with the U.S. Department of Labor for their retirement plans, and it’s public.

Who runs the BRINKMANN INSTRUMENTS, INC. DBA METROHM USA, INC. 401(k)?
The plan’s recordkeeper — the firm that runs the website and statements where you check your balance, change contributions, and manage your account — is Empower, based on the plan’s Schedule C service-provider disclosure. That’s the login you use for your BRINKMANN INSTRUMENTS, INC. DBA METROHM USA, INC. 401(k).
Other service providers named on the filing (investment managers, trustees, auditors — not necessarily the recordkeeper): UBS FINANCIAL SERVICES, EMPOWER ADVISORY GROUP, RETIREMENT SOLUTIONS SPECIALISTS.
